MARS HILL, N.C. – Monica Gordy Polizzi has been named the Assistant Athletic Director at Mars Hill University. She will serve as the institution's Director of NCAA Compliance and remain serving as the school's Senior Woman Administrator, overseeing much of the athletic department's internal operations. She will step down as the Head Softball Coach.
"I would like to thank Director of Athletics Rick Baker and President Tony Floyd for this incredible opportunity to continue serving Mars Hill University and our student-athletes," Polizzi stated. "I would also like to thank all the softball athletes who have worked tirelessly in the classroom and on the field during my time as their coach. They inspire me every day and I look forward to continuing to advocate for them and all of our student-athletes."
Polizzi is filling the position vacated by Rick's promotion to the Director of Athletics.
"Monica has served Mars Hill Athletics extremely well for eight years as Head Softball Coach and over two years as the Senior Woman Administrator," Director of Athletics Rick Baker stated. "Her organizational skills and work ethic make her a good fit as the department's new Director of NCAA Compliance. She will be an asset in her new role."
Polizzi was hired as the head softball coach at Mars Hill in fall of 2011. Polizzi was named Mars Hill's Senior Woman Administrator in August of 2016. Polizzi is Co-Advisor to the Student Athlete Advisory committee, and represents athletics on many campus committees, including the Staff Personnel Committee and Career Services Faculty Advisory Board. Polizzi is also involved at the NCAA level, serving since 2017 on the Softball Regional Advisory Committee. She will begin a four-year term on the Division II National Football Committee in September.
For six consecutive years during her tenure as head softball coach, the softball team had the highest team GPA of MHU sports. Polizzi's teams have produced two First Team All-Americans, 14 All-SAC players, as well as the 2014 and 2015 SAC Scholar Athlete of the Year. Polizzi has coached the 2012 Mars Hill Woman of the Year and Female Athlete of the Year, 2013 Mars Hill Female Athlete of the Year, as well as the 2019 Mars Hill Woman of the Year and Female Athlete of the Year.
Polizzi came to Mars Hill from Louisburg College where she served the school's head softball coach for four years. In addition to her coaching duties, Polizzi served as an academic advisor, adjunct Health and Wellness instructor, and was the campus Wellness Committee chairperson. While at Louisburg, her teams annually posted the highest GPA on campus with an average of 3.45. She had seven team members in Phi Theta Kappa as well as 15 scholar athletes. On the field, Polizzi guided her squad to consecutive winning seasons during the last two years. She also developed the 2010 and 2011 Region X Player of the Year and five Region X All-Conference players.
Polizzi earned her undergraduate degree in Psychology in May 2004 from FIT. She received her master's degree in Coaching Education in 2013 from Ohio University. She currently resides in Mars Hill with her husband, Justin.
